1df0b484cb
2005/01/18 10:51:57 hjs 1.3.124.1: #i35263# avoid language specific lines in d.lst
42 lines
1.3 KiB
Makefile
Executable file
42 lines
1.3 KiB
Makefile
Executable file
PRJ=.
|
|
PRJNAME=readlicense_oo
|
|
TARGET=source
|
|
|
|
# ------------------------------------------------------------------
|
|
.INCLUDE: settings.mk
|
|
# ------------------------------------------------------------------
|
|
|
|
.IF "$(GUI)"=="WNT"
|
|
SYSLICBASE=license.txt license.html license.rtf
|
|
SYSLICDEST=$(MISC)$/license$/wnt
|
|
.ELSE # "$(GUI)"=="WNT"
|
|
SYSLICBASE=LICENSE LICENSE.html
|
|
SYSLICDEST=$(MISC)$/license$/unx
|
|
.ENDIF # "$(GUI)"=="WNT"
|
|
|
|
fallbacklicenses=$(foreach,i,{$(subst,$(defaultlangiso), $(alllangiso))} $(foreach,j,$(SYSLICBASE) $(SYSLICDEST)$/$(j:b)_$i$(j:e)))
|
|
|
|
# ------------------------------------------------------------------
|
|
.INCLUDE: target.mk
|
|
# ------------------------------------------------------------------
|
|
|
|
ALLTAR: convert $(fallbacklicenses) just_for_nice_optics
|
|
|
|
.IF "$(fallbacklicenses)"!=""
|
|
$(fallbacklicenses) : convert
|
|
@+$(ECHON) .
|
|
@+$(COPY) $(@:d)$(@:b:s/_/./:b)_$(defaultlangiso)$(@:e) $@ $(noout)
|
|
.ENDIF # "$(fallbacklicenses)"!=""
|
|
|
|
just_for_nice_optics: $(fallbacklicenses)
|
|
@+$(ECHONL)
|
|
@+echo done.
|
|
|
|
convert:
|
|
@+echo converting license files
|
|
@+-$(PERL) conv.pl -o $(MISC)
|
|
# no conversion for *.rtf
|
|
.IF "$(GUI)"=="WNT"
|
|
@+$(COPY) source$/license$/wnt$/*.rtf $(SYSLICDEST) $(noout)
|
|
.ENDIF # "$(GUI)"=="WNT"
|
|
|